Подробное рассмотрение возможности деления строки на строку в матрице — перспективы, ограничения и применение

Матрица — это такая математическая структура, которая состоит из чисел, расположенных в виде таблицы. Один из важных элементов матрицы — это ее строки. Они представляют собой набор чисел, разделенных друг от друга запятыми и заключенных в квадратные скобки. Но что, если нам захочется разделить одну строку на другую строку в матрице? Возможно ли это? На первый взгляд такая операция может показаться нелогичной и невозможной, но в реальности все не так просто.

Деление строки на строку в матрице не имеет смысла в обычном арифметическом контексте. Ведь строки в матрице являются единичными элементами, которые не могут быть разделены друг на друга. Однако, в специфических ситуациях, когда матрицы используются для представления данных, такая операция может иметь смысл.

Представьте, что у вас есть матрица, которая содержит данные о различных продуктах в магазине. Каждая строка матрицы представляет собой информацию об одном продукте: его наименование, цену, количество и т.д. Если нам нужно узнать, сколько стоит одна единица товара, мы можем разделить стоимость товара на количество единиц. В этом случае деление строки на строку в матрице имеет практический смысл и может быть выполнено.

Можно ли применять деление строк в матрицах?

Матрица представляет собой двумерный массив элементов, где каждая строка – это отдельный вектор или набор значений. Деление строки на строку не имеет математического смысла, потому что нельзя разделить вектор на вектор.

Однако, деление строк возможно в контексте работы со строковыми данными. В программировании разделение строки на другую строку используется для извлечения или обработки данных в определенной последовательности или формате.

Так, если речь идет о разделении строки на подстроки, то это может быть полезно для разбиения текста на отдельные слова, символы, или другие единицы информации. В примере ниже, показана возможность разделения строки на подстроки с использованием символа пробел:


string str = "Привет, как дела?";
string[] substrings = str.Split(' ');

В данном случае, строка «Привет, как дела?» будет разделена на отдельные части «Привет,», «как» и «дела?». Результат будет представлен в виде массива строк.

Таким образом, деление строк в матрицах математически невозможно, но разделение строк на подстроки может быть полезным при обработке строковых данных в программировании.

Алгоритм деления строк в матрицах

Алгоритм деления строк в матрицах следующий:

Шаг 1: Найти строку, которую нужно поделить, и строку, на которую нужно разделить. В матрице строки обычно обозначаются буквами, например, «A» и «B».

Шаг 2: Разделить каждый элемент строки «A» на соответствующий элемент строки «B».

Шаг 3: Полученные значения являются элементами новой строки, которая является результатом деления строк. Эту новую строку можно обозначить, например, буквой «C».

Примечание: Деление строк в матрицах возможно только в случае, если строки имеют одинаковую длину и делитель строки не содержит нулевых элементов.

Алгоритм деления строк в матрицах позволяет выполнять различные операции, такие как решение систем линейных уравнений и вычисление определителя матрицы.

Важно следовать алгоритму деления строк в матрицах, чтобы получить правильный результат и избежать ошибок в вычислениях.

Будьте внимательны при выполнении операций деления строк в матрицах и следуйте алгоритму, чтобы получить правильный результат!

Матричное деление строк для решения задач

Деление строк в матрице представляет собой одну из важных операций, которая может быть применена для решения различных задач. Данная операция позволяет представить доли или пропорции элементов в строках матрицы. При делении строкы на строку, получается новая строка, которая может иметь различные значения в зависимости от задачи.

Матричное деление строк широко используется в различных областях, включая физику, экономику, статистику, биологию и другие науки. Например, в экономике матричное деление строк может быть использовано для расчета весовых коэффициентов различных факторов в моделях экономического роста. В статистике оно может помочь в анализе данных и выявлении скрытых взаимосвязей.

Деление строк в матрице может быть выполнено различными методами, включая метод Гаусса-Жордана и метод прямого хода. В обоих методах применяются элементарные преобразования строк, такие как сложение строк, умножение строк на число и т.д. Эти операции позволяют получить новые значения элементов строк матрицы.

При решении задач с использованием матричного деления строк, необходимо учитывать особенности задачи и матрицы. Некоторые матрицы могут быть не обратимыми и не иметь решения, в таких случаях деление строк может быть невозможно или неоднозначным. Кроме того, следует помнить о правилах арифметики и избегать деления на ноль или использования некорректных операций.

Преимущества использования деления строк

1. Обработка больших объемов данных.

При работе с большими наборами информации разделение строк позволяет сократить объем данных, с которыми нужно работать в конкретный момент времени. Это может значительно снизить нагрузку на систему и ускорить выполнение операций.

2. Группировка данных.

Деление строк позволяет группировать данные по определенным критериям. Группировка данных может быть полезна для анализа и сортировки информации, а также для создания сводных таблиц и отчетов.

3. Установление связей между данными.

При делении строки на части можно устанавливать связи между разными элементами данных. Это позволяет создавать более сложную структуру информации и упрощать ее анализ.

4. Удобство работы с текстом.

Деление строк особенно удобно при работе с текстовой информацией. Разбиение текста на отдельные слова или параграфы позволяет легко выполнять поиск, замены, а также проводить анализ и обработку текстовых данных.

В целом, использование деления строк в матрицах предоставляет широкий спектр возможностей для работы с данными и повышает эффективность анализа и обработки информации.

Когда использовать матричное деление строк?

  1. Решение систем линейных уравнений: При работе с системами линейных уравнений можно использовать матричное деление строк для нахождения решений. Это позволяет упростить процесс и получить точное решение системы.

  2. Вычисление обратной матрицы: Матричное деление строк может использоваться для вычисления обратной матрицы. Обратная матрица является важным понятием в линейной алгебре и широко применяется в различных вычислениях и приложениях.

  3. Нахождение псевдообратной матрицы: Псевдообратная матрица используется для решения линейных систем уравнений, которые не имеют точного решения. Матричное деление строк может быть полезно при нахождении псевдообратной матрицы.

  4. Линейные преобразования: Матричное деление строк может использоваться для выполняющих линейных преобразований над матрицами. Это полезно при манипуляции с данными или при решении задач, связанных с линейными преобразованиями.

Матричное деление строк является мощным и эффективным инструментом, который можно использовать в различных областях математики, физики, инженерии и компьютерных наук. Оно позволяет упростить множество расчетов и решить даже сложные задачи с матрицами.

Ограничения и проблемы при использовании деления строк

При работе с матрицами и строки в программировании возникают определенные ограничения и проблемы при использовании операции деления строк.

1. Целочисленное деление строк: При использовании деления строк в матрице, результатом будет целое число. Это означает, что в результате деления строки на строку будет получен результат без остатка, независимо от того, есть ли остаток или нет. Если остаток от деления необходим, то операцию деления строк нельзя использовать, и нужно использовать другие методы для работы с данными.

2. Деление на ноль: Если при делении строки на строку в матрице одна из строк (делитель) имеет значение ноль, то в большинстве языков программирования возникает ошибка деления на ноль. Это приводит к остановке программы и ошибке выполнения. Перед использованием операции деления строк, необходимо учитывать это ограничение и предусмотреть защитные механизмы или проверки на случай деления на ноль.

3. Тип данных: При использовании операции деления строк в матрице, необходимо учитывать тип данных строк. Различные языки программирования имеют разные типы строк, представленные в виде символьных массивов или объектов. Некоторые языки могут ограничивать операцию деления строк только для определенных типов данных или требовать определенные условия для их корректной работы.

4. Деление строк разной длины: При делении строки на строку в матрице, важно учитывать, что строки могут иметь разную длину. Это может привести к получению некорректного или неожиданного результата. При работе с матрицами необходимо проверять, что строки имеют одинаковую длину перед выполнением операции деления, и предпринимать соответствующие действия для обработки неравных строк.

Альтернативные методы решения

Кроме деления строки на строку в матрице, существуют и другие подходы к разбиению текстовых данных.

1. Использование регулярных выражений.

Для разделения строки на строку можно воспользоваться регулярными выражениями. Регулярные выражения – это специальные шаблоны, которые используются для поиска и обработки текстовых данных. С их помощью можно задать правила для разделения строки на подстроки. Например, можно использовать регулярное выражение для разделения строки по пробелам или по определенной последовательности символов.

2. Использование специальных функций и методов.

Некоторые языки программирования предоставляют специальные функции и методы для работы с текстовыми данными. Например, в Python есть метод split(), который разделяет строку на подстроки с помощью заданного разделителя, и функция re.split(), которая разделяет строку на подстроки с помощью регулярного выражения.

3. Использование алгоритмов обработки текста.

Существуют различные алгоритмы для обработки текстовых данных, которые могут помочь в разделении строки на строки в матрице. Например, алгоритм Кнута-Морриса-Пратта используется для поиска подстроки в строке, и его можно применить для разбиения строки на подстроки с определенными шаблонами.

В зависимости от конкретной задачи и языка программирования можно выбрать подходящий метод для разделения строки на строки в матрице.

Примеры применения матричного деления строк

ПримерОписание
1.В линейной алгебре матричное деление строк используется для решения систем линейных уравнений. Оно позволяет найти решение, когда система несовместна или имеет бесконечное количество решений.
2.В статистике матричное деление строк применяется для регрессионного анализа. Оно помогает оценить вклад каждой независимой переменной в зависимую переменную.
3.В искусственном интеллекте матричное деление строк может использоваться для построения нейронных сетей и обработки изображений. Оно позволяет сравнивать и классифицировать данные на основе их признаков.

Это лишь несколько примеров, как матричное деление строк может быть полезным в различных областях. Оно является мощным инструментом, который помогает анализировать и обрабатывать данные более эффективно.

Резюме

В резюме необходимо указать контактную информацию, образование, опыт работы, навыки и достижения, а также другую релевантную информацию. Резюме должно быть структурировано и легко читаемо, с использованием пунктов или разделов, чтобы работодатель мог быстро найти нужную информацию.

При написании резюме важно быть конкретным и четким, избегать излишней информации и использовать активные глаголы для описания своих достижений. Также важно подстроить резюме под конкретную вакансию, выделить наиболее значимые навыки и достижения, чтобы привлечь внимание работодателя.

Резюме можно прикладывать к заявкам на вакансии, отправлять по электронной почте или разместить на специализированных сайтах для поиска работы. Важно также регулярно обновлять резюме и адаптировать его под новые требования рынка труда.

Оцените статью